    CBN Disburses N1.452trn For 337 Real Sector Projects

    The Central Bank of Nigeria has said it had disbursed N1.452 trillion to 337 large real sector projects. These sectors include agriculture, manufacturing, services, and mining under the Real Sector Support Facility as part of the effort to diversify the nation’s economic base.
